针对这个问题我无法为你提供相应解答,你可以尝试提供其他话题,我会尽力为你提供支持和解答。
在当今数字化浪潮奔涌的时代,区块链技术的发展可谓是风起云涌、如火如荼,数字货币与代币发行已然成为炙手可热的话题,imToken作为一款声名远扬的数字钱包应用,为用户贴心地提供了便捷高效的数字资产管理服务,而在imToken上发币,更是如磁石般吸引了众多开发者与项目方的目光,本文将抽丝剥茧,深入探究在imToken发币的相关技术、流程以及注意要点,助力读者全方位洞悉这一领域。
(一)基本功能
imToken是一款支持多链的数字钱包,宛如一个安全的数字资产宝库,用户能够借助它,安全无虞地存储、管理和交易各类数字货币,诸如以太坊(ETH)、比特币(BTC)等,它精心设计了简洁易用的界面,恰似为用户搭建了一座便捷的操作桥梁,方便用户轻松进行转账、收款、查看资产余额等操作。
(二)技术架构
imToken深深扎根于区块链技术,采用了先进卓越的加密算法和安全机制,如同为数字资产披上了一层坚不可摧的铠甲,确保用户数字资产的绝对安全,它与以太坊等区块链网络紧密交互,如同精密的齿轮相互咬合,实现了数字货币的存储和交易功能。
在imToken发币的技术基础
(一)以太坊区块链
以太坊是一个开源的、具备智能合约功能的公共区块链平台,犹如一片充满无限可能的数字沃土,开发者能够在以太坊上精心创建和部署智能合约,实现各种去中心化应用(DApp)和代币发行,而在imToken发币,通常便是依托以太坊区块链来开展的。
(二)智能合约
智能合约恰似以太坊区块链上的一段神奇代码,它精准定义了代币的发行规则、转账规则、余额查询等功能,开发者必须编写符合以太坊智能合约标准(如ERC - 20标准)的代码,方可在imToken上顺利发币。
(三)Solidity编程语言
Solidity是以太坊智能合约开发的主要编程语言,它独具魅力,具有面向对象、静态类型、支持继承等特点,开发者唯有熟练掌握Solidity编程语言,方能编写出高质量的智能合约代码。
在imToken发币的流程
(一)需求分析
在发币的征程开启之前,项目方务必清晰明确发币的目的、代币的用途、发行总量、分配方案等需求,这就如同航海前确定航向,是为了筹集资金进行项目开发,还是为了构建一个去中心化的生态系统。
(二)智能合约编写
- 创建项目:运用Solidity开发工具(如Remix)创建一个崭新的智能合约项目,如同搭建一座数字大厦的基石。
- 定义代币属性:在智能合约中精准定义代币的名称、符号、总供应量等属性,赋予代币独特的身份标识。
- 实现转账功能:编写转账函数,如同铺设一条安全的数字通道,确保代币能够在不同地址之间安全流畅地转账。
- 添加其他功能:依据项目需求,添加其他功能,如代币燃烧、授权转账等,为代币增添更多的功能维度。
(三)智能合约部署
- 选择网络:在imToken中审慎选择要部署智能合约的以太坊网络(如主网、测试网),如同选择合适的舞台。
- 编译合约:使用Solidity编译器将智能合约代码精准编译成字节码,为部署做好准备。
- 部署合约:通过imToken的合约部署功能,将编译后的字节码稳稳部署到以太坊区块链上,如同将数字种子播撒在区块链的土壤中。
(四)代币发行
- 分配代币:依照项目的分配方案,将代币合理分配给不同的地址(如项目团队、投资者、社区成员等),如同公平地分发资源。
- 公开信息:在项目官网、社交媒体等渠道广泛公开代币的发行信息,包括代币名称、符号、总量、分配方案等,让信息透明可见。
(五)代币管理
- 转账管理:通过imToken的转账功能,如同掌控一艘数字航船的舵手,管理代币的转账操作,确保转账的安全和便捷。
- 余额查询:用户能够通过imToken轻松查询自己的代币余额,清晰了解自己的资产情况,如同查看自己的财富账本。
- 合约更新:倘若需要对智能合约进行更新(如修复漏洞、添加新功能),需要按照一定的流程进行合约升级,如同为数字系统进行升级维护。
在imToken发币的注意事项
(一)安全问题
- 智能合约审计:在部署智能合约之前,建议进行专业严谨的智能合约审计,如同为数字大厦进行质量检测,确保合约代码没有漏洞和安全隐患。
- 私钥保护:用户的私钥是数字资产的唯一凭证,必须妥善保护,如同守护珍宝的钥匙,不要将私钥泄露给任何人,也不要使用弱密码。
- 防范钓鱼:警惕钓鱼网站和钓鱼应用,如同警惕数字世界的陷阱,确保在imToken官方网站或应用商店下载和使用imToken。
(二)合规问题
- 法律法规:在发币之前,需要深入了解相关的法律法规,如同遵循数字世界的法律准绳,确保发币行为符合法律法规的要求。
- 监管政策:不同国家和地区对数字货币和代币发行的监管政策不同,需要根据项目的目标市场,了解当地的监管政策,如同了解不同地区的市场规则。
(三)技术问题
- 网络拥堵:以太坊网络在高峰期可能会出现拥堵,导致智能合约部署和代币转账速度变慢,如同交通堵塞影响出行,可以选择在网络低谷期进行操作,或者支付更高的手续费以加快交易速度,如同选择不同的出行方式。
- 代码错误:智能合约代码编写过程中可能会出现错误,需要进行充分的测试和调试,如同对数字产品进行质量检验,确保代码的正确性。
案例分析
(一)某去中心化金融(DeFi)项目发币案例
- 项目背景:该项目是一个基于以太坊的去中心化金融平台,犹如一个创新的数字金融城堡,旨在为用户提供去中心化的借贷、交易等金融服务。
- 发币流程:
- 需求分析:项目方确定发币目的是为了筹集资金进行项目开发,并构建一个去中心化的金融生态系统,如同规划一座金融城堡的蓝图。
- 智能合约编写:使用Solidity编写符合ERC - 20标准的智能合约,定义代币的名称、符号、总供应量等属性,并实现转账、授权转账等功能,如同为金融城堡搭建功能设施。
- 智能合约部署:通过imToken将智能合约部署到以太坊测试网进行测试,如同在模拟环境中检验城堡的质量,测试通过后部署到主网。
- 代币发行:将代币分配给项目团队、投资者、社区成员等,并在项目官网、社交媒体等渠道公开代币的发行信息,如同向世界宣告金融城堡的诞生。
- 代币管理:通过imToken的转账功能,管理代币的转账操作,确保转账的安全和便捷,如同管理城堡内的资源流通。
- 项目成果:该项目成功发币,并吸引了大量投资者和用户的关注,项目的去中心化金融平台也逐渐上线,为用户提供了便捷的金融服务,如同金融城堡正式投入运营。
(二)某区块链游戏项目发币案例
- 项目背景:该项目是一个基于以太坊的区块链游戏,宛如一个充满奇幻色彩的数字游戏世界,玩家可以通过游戏获得代币,并使用代币购买游戏道具、升级角色等。
- 发币流程:
- 需求分析:项目方确定发币目的是为了构建一个去中心化的游戏生态系统,激励玩家参与游戏,如同为游戏世界注入活力。
- 智能合约编写:使用Solidity编写符合ERC - 20标准的智能合约,定义代币的名称、符号、总供应量等属性,并实现转账、游戏内消费等功能,如同为游戏世界设计经济规则。
- 智能合约部署:通过imToken将智能合约部署到以太坊测试网进行测试,如同在游戏测试服中检验规则,测试通过后部署到主网。
- 代币发行:将代币分配给项目团队、游戏开发者、玩家等,并在游戏官网、社交媒体等渠道公开代币的发行信息,如同向游戏世界宣告经济体系的建立。
- 代币管理:通过imToken的转账功能,管理代币的转账操作,确保转账的安全和便捷,在游戏中实现代币的消费功能,玩家可以使用代币购买游戏道具、升级角色等,如同在游戏世界中进行交易和成长。
- 项目成果:该项目成功发币,并吸引了大量玩家的参与,游戏的去中心化生态系统也逐渐完善,为玩家提供了更加丰富的游戏体验,如同游戏世界变得更加精彩。
在imToken发币是一项充满技术挑战性和创新性的工作,恰似一场在数字领域的冒险探索,需要项目方具备扎实的技术基础、丰富的实践经验和严谨的项目管理能力,如同探险者需要具备各种技能和装备,通过本文的介绍,读者可以清晰了解在imToken发币的技术基础、流程和注意事项,为自己的发币项目提供宝贵参考,如同为冒险绘制路线图,随着区块链技术的不断发展和应用场景的不断拓展,相信在imToken发币将会拥有更加广阔的发展前景,如同探险者将发现更多的宝藏。
转载请注明出处:admin,如有疑问,请联系()。
本文地址:https://xfrerc.com/zxsc/1686.html